Job Description:

Dartcor is hiring a Workplace Manager (General Manager) to lead a high-end, single-location corporate dining program that includes a flagship café, elevated daily catering, and a curated office pantry program. This is the senior on-site role responsible for day-to-day leadership, operational execution, financial performance, and client partnership.

Job Responsibility:

  • Own daily operations across café service, catering production/execution, and office pantry programs
  • Lead a high-performing team: hiring, training, scheduling, accountability, and performance management
  • Drive catering performance: accuracy, timing, presentation, packing standards, service execution, and event readiness
  • Manage café execution: speed of service, merchandising, daily readiness, and station-level standards
  • Oversee office pantry programs: inventory, ordering cadence, pars, organization, and presentation
  • Maintain strong client partnership: communication, planning, issue resolution, and weekly business check-ins
  • Own financial performance: labor management, purchasing discipline, waste control, reporting, and forecasting
  • Ensure compliance + standards: food safety, cleanliness, brand standards, and consistent operating routines

Requirements:

  • 8+ years progressive leadership in corporate dining, catering, hospitality, or high-volume foodservice
  • Strong track record in catering operations (high-touch daily catering and events preferred)
  • Experience running single-site programs with multiple service lines (café + catering + pantry)
  • Proven ability to lead teams and hold standards consistently
  • Strong financial and operational fundamentals: scheduling, ordering, inventory, and P&L awareness
  • Clear communicator with confidence in front of clients and internal stakeholders
